>>>> Hi Simon,
>>>> seems that something is majorly wrong with your installation of Sapi.
>>>> I had a similar problem.
>>>> A friend of mine created a little freeware program called Text to mp3,
>>>> which
>>>> does exactly that - takes a .txt file and converts it into mp3 using
>>>> Sapi,
>>>> excellent for reading ebooks or any longer documents in general when
>>>> travelling on your mp3 player, etc.
>>>> External applications that try to access Sapi have to do so through the
>>>> sapi.spvoice object, and my installation of Sapi got somehow broken one
>>>> day,
>>>> I don'T know even now what was the cause of it. My screen reader still
>>>> worked, but all other appz, including the text2mp3, couldn't create the
>>>> sapi.spvoice object any more, which was causing similar crashes to 
>>>> yours
>>>> whenever there was an attempt to access Sapi. NOthing I could do fixed
>>>> this
>>>> problem, and as I wasn't given any XP installation CD with my computer,
>>>> probably by accident, only thing I could do was to reformat my system
>>>> partition and install a system recovery I was given, making the system
>>>> look
>>>> exactly the same as it was the day I got it. Only this was able to fix
>>>> the
>>>> problem.
>>>> So I guess to remove any and all traces of Sapi you might have on your
>>>> system, reinstall Windows (if you have the installation CD, a common
>>>> reinstall on the top of the current system should do it) and then
>>>> install
>>>> Sapi 5.1 again.
>>>> Hope this might perhaps help,
